Oil on Canvas by Jean Theobald Jacus, whose French title is "Official Painter of the French Air Force". Recognized for his translation of the modern world into scenic vistas, as shown in this work. a complex in pale blue , grey, and mauve tones. Shadowy and luminous geometry of the modern world. Date 1954 with signature in the lower right corner.
Period frame 35.5" by 27 .5" framed. 29" by 21" stretcher size.
